IMPORTANT CHANGE IN ONLINE PASS SALES POLICY

Starting June 25, you will only be able to order passes online for the next month through the 25th of the current month. This change has been enacted in order to better reflect processing and shipping times necessary for you to receive your pass by the 1st of the month for which the pass is valid. For example, June 25th will be the last day you can order a July pass online. If you require a July pass after this date, then you will need to purchase one in-person at a retail outlet. You can purchase a pass through walk-in sales at a retail outlet through the 10th of the month for which the pass is valid. Click here for a list of retail outlet locations..

RT. 72 KINGS ISLAND DIRECT SERVICE

This summer and fall Metro will again operate the Rt. 72 Kings Island Direct Service. This service will operate:

  • Seven days a week effective Sunday, May 30 through Saturday, August 14, 2010.
  • Weekends only from Sunday, August 15 through Sunday, October 31, 2010

The service will have a special fare of $2.25 for all passengers. This special fare will also apply to the regular Rt. 72 Job Connection weekday service until Saturday, August 14. The Rt. 72 Kings Island Direct Service will continue to use the $2.25 fare until October 31, 2010.

This service is funded by a Federal Jobs Access and Reverse Commute (JARC) grant.
